docs: fix SQL-based metadata filter syntax, add link to BigQuery docs (#29736)
Fix the syntax for SQL-based metadata filtering in the [Google BigQuery Vector Search docs](https://python.langchain.com/docs/integrations/vectorstores/google_bigquery_vector_search/#searching-documents-with-metadata-filters). Also add a link to learn more about BigQuery operators that can be used here. I have been using this library, and have found that this is the correct syntax to use for the SQL-based filters. **Issue**: no open issue. **Dependencies**: none. **Twitter handle**: none.
